When considering whether to repair or substitute your boiler, one essential aspect to assess is its age.
The life expectancy of the boiler ranges between 15 to 30 years, depending on the type and super model tiffany livingston. Older boilers could become much less efficient and more prone to breakdowns, leading to elevated maintenance costs.
To make an informed decision, review the maintenance history of your boiler. Regular maintenance can prolong its life-span, while neglected boilers may deteriorate quicker.
If your boiler continues to be well-maintained and is approaching the finish of its typical lifespan, it could be more cost-effective to replace it rather than continuously investing in repairs.
However, if your boiler is fairly young and includes a good maintenance record, repairing maybe it's a viable option.
Consider consulting with a professional to judge your boiler's age and maintenance history accurately before making a decision.

To accurately evaluate the severity of damage to your boiler, an intensive study of its parts is essential.
Appear for harm indicators such as leakages, corrosion, unusual sounds, or inconsistent heating system. Consider the restoration frequency; when you are frequently phoning for repairs, it could indicate underlying problems.
Examine the boiler's pressure determine, as fluctuations can indicate potential problems. Inspect the boiler's burner flame a wholesome flame is usually blue, while a yellow or flickering fire could signal problems.
Analyze the boiler's efficiency if your energy bills have already been steadily increasing, it could be due to a declining boiler efficiency caused by damage.
Take be aware of any uncommon smells, as they could indicate leakages or other damage.
Evaluating damage severity requires a keen eye for this info, as they can offer vital insights into the overall state of the boiler and assist in making the best decision on whether to correct or substitute it.

Taking energy performance into consideration when making a decision between boiler restoration and replacement is vital for maximizing cost benefits and environmental impact.
In today's market, there are various energy-efficient systems and modern boiler options that may greatly enhance the overall effectiveness of your heating system.
To help you create the best decision, below are a few key factors to keep in mind:
Energy Efficiency Ratings: Look for boilers with high Annual Fuel Utilization Efficiency (AFUE) rankings to ensure ideal energy usage.
Modulation Capabilities: Contemporary boilers with modulation features can adjust high temperature output predicated on demand, increasing performance.
Condensing Technology : Consider boilers with condensing technology that recovers high temperature from flue gases, improving efficiency.
Smart Controls : Invest in boilers with sensible handles for better temperature administration and energy cost savings.

When considering whether to repair or replace your boiler, an essential factor to examine is the warranty protection. Reviewing guarantee details can provide vital insights in to the economic implications of your decision.
Begin by checking the guarantee limitations, as some repairs may possibly not be covered, or protection might've expired. Analyze the insurance coverage details to comprehend what components or issues are included beneath the guarantee. This assessment can help you determine if the restoration costs are justifiable within the guarantee terms.
Understanding the guarantee coverage can influence your decision-making procedure greatly. If the restoration needed falls within the guarantee coverage, it might be more cost-effective to opt for a repair rather than full alternative.
On the other hand, if the warranty offers limitations that produce the fix costly or if it has expired, changing the boiler could be a more financially sound decision in the long run. Taking the time to examine your warranty insurance coverage can streamline your decision-making procedure and possibly conserve you cash.

Yes, you are able to upgrade your boiler to more eco-friendly options for improved boiler performance.
Consider turning to a condensing boiler, which recycles warmth from exhaust gases. This upgrade greatly reduces energy waste materials and emissions.
Additionally, biomass boilers use renewable energy sources, reducing your carbon footprint.
Upgrading to a far more eco-friendly boiler option is a wise choice for both environment and your energy expenses in the long run.

Typically, a fresh boiler can last between 15 to 30 years, based on various factors such as for example maintenance, usage, and the grade of the initial installation.
Indications that substitute may be needed include frequent breakdowns, rising energy bills, and uneven heating system.
Regular maintenance can help extend the lifespan of your boiler, but whether it's nearing the finish of its anticipated life and showing multiple issues, replacement might be the more cost-effective choice.
To promise peak boiler efficiency , regular maintenance is normally key.
A maintenance timetable for a fresh boiler typically includes annual inspections, cleaning of elements like burners and warmth exchangers, testing protection settings, and checking for leakages.
This proactive approach not only extends the lifespan of the boiler but also helps identify and address potential issues before they escalate, ultimately helping you save time and money over time.
